Tech Training for Women Construction Workers

By Anelise Melendez | Project Leader

Women bridging digital gaps across generations
Women bridging digital gaps across generations

On July 17, 2024, we began a training process in digital technologies, social networks and the use of our mobile application called "Mujeres Constructoras" (Women Builders), with the participation of forty-five women. We hope that this training will facilitate the generation of job opportunities for women in the construction sector. We will continue with this process over the next few weeks with the goal of reaching 150 women across the country.

Despite challenges in digital literacy and connectivity issues, we are adjusting our strategies to ensure the success of the program. This initiative is essential to reduce the participation gap of women in a better-paid labor market, in contrast to other areas where women in situations of high vulnerability are confined.
